Notes

Studio recording, 1997 (OK Computer sessions). Guitar and amp choice inferred from Jonny Greenwood's documented studio rig for OK Computer era and multiple forum sources. No direct evidence of alternate guitar/amp for the solo section of 'Let Down'.

Difficulty

The solo requires intermediate skill due to its syncopated phrasing, use of multiple effects for texture, and the need for precise picking to maintain note clarity within a dense mix.
